Embodiment 1
[0024] refer to figure 1 , figure 2 As shown, a transmission powder ridge box with thrust bearing support includes a coupling 1, a bearing cover 2, a rotating shaft 10, a box body 11 with a bearing seat 4, two radial bearings 7, two one-way Thrust bearing 5, transmission parts 9, and bearing cover 2 are connected with bearing seat 4 through fasteners, and the rotating shaft 10 is supported and fixed on bearing seat 4 and bearing cover 2 provided on box body 11 through radial bearing 7 and thrust bearing , the transmission part 9 is fixedly installed on the rotating shaft 10, and the coupling 1 is connected with the auger bit 12.
[0025] After the power is input, the rotating shaft 10 and the transmission parts 9 installed on the rotating shaft 10 are driven around the axis to transmit torque or rotary motion. The radial bearings 7 arranged at both ends of the rotating shaft 10 can bear radial loads. Two one-way thrust bearings 5 can withstand upward and downward axial load...
Embodiment 2
[0032] refer to figure 1 , image 3 As shown, the difference from Embodiment 1 is that in this embodiment, the thrust bearing adopts a two-way thrust bearing 51, and the two-way thrust bearing 51 cooperates with the radial bearing 71 provided on the upper end of the rotating shaft 10 through the adjustment sleeve 6, Since the bidirectional thrust bearing 51 can carry both upward and downward axial loads, only the radial bearing 72 can be provided at the lower end of the rotating shaft 10 .
[0033] Such as image 3 As shown, on the upper side of the two-way thrust bearing 51, there is also a locking nut 14 fixed to the upper end of the rotating shaft 10 through threaded connection. The radial bearing 71 and the two-way thrust bearing 51 are locked and positioned.
